Perforce 从资源管理器中删除文件,如何同步?

Perforce deleted files from explorer, how to sync?

我已经通过 windows 资源管理器从我的工作区中删除了几个图像文件(我在该文件夹中留下了一个文件),然后我转到我的可视化客户端并点击 "Get Latest"。什么都没发生,我通过终端工作并在父文件夹中做了 p4 sync -f ,也没有带回任何东西。我想是因为我手动删除了文件,Perforce 无法与这些文件关联。

我的解决方法是:

Checking out those deleted files from the depo (it would warn that the file won't exist)
Revert them. The revert brought back the missing files from the depot. 

是否有更好的工作流程来处理这个问题?

使用p4 clean命令。这将自动重新同步所有不同或丢失的内容(或者,如果有额外文件未添加到软件仓库,则将其删除)。

https://web.archive.org/web/20150107135057/http://www.perforce.com/blog/140501/p4-clean-make-workspace-shine